Technical Field

[0001] The utility model relates to the field of square cabins, in particular to an automatic opening and closing sliding cover mechanism for square cabins. Background Art

[0002] As we all know, some equipment shelters contain antenna equipment. During operation, the top cover must automatically open to allow the antenna equipment to deploy outside the shelter. These shelters typically use a clamshell roof structure. When deployed, this structure not only affects the original dimensions of the shelter but also easily obstructs the antenna equipment, affecting its operation. Summary of the Invention

[0003] In order to overcome the deficiencies of the prior art, the utility model provides an automatic opening and closing sliding cover mechanism, which does not affect the outline dimensions of the cabin when the sliding cover is in the unfolded or folded state.

[0004] The technical solution adopted by the utility model to solve its technical problems is: an automatic opening and closing sliding cover mechanism is provided with a cabin body, and its characteristics are that two ends of the electric push rod are respectively hinged to the left side of the fixed top cover and the right side of the first-level sliding cover fixed on the cabin body, and pulleys 1 and 2 are respectively installed at the left and right ends of the first-level sliding cover, the gathering wire rope passes around pulley 1, the upper end of the gathering wire rope is fixed to the left side of the second-level sliding cover, and the lower end of the gathering wire rope is fixed to the right side of the fixed top cover, the unfolding wire rope passes around pulley 2, the upper end of the unfolding wire rope is fixed to the left side of the second-level sliding cover, and the lower end of the unfolding wire rope is fixed to the right side of the fixed top cover.

[0005] The speed ratio and total stroke of the secondary sliding cover and the primary sliding cover are both 2:1.

[0006] The beneficial effects of the present invention are that the sliding cover has a large unfolding stroke, and the unfolded and folded states do not affect the outline size of the cabin. The electric push rod has a normally closed self-locking function, and the sliding cover can be reliably locked in both the unfolded and folded states. BRIEF DESCRIPTION OF THE DRAWINGS

[0011] In the figure, the utility model is provided with a cabin body 9, and the two ends of the electric push rod 2 are respectively hinged to the left hinge ear of the fixed top cover 1 fixed on the cabin body 9 and the right hinge ear of the first-level sliding cover 4, and the left and right ends of the first-level sliding cover 4 are respectively installed with pulley 1 3 and pulley 2 7, the gathering wire rope 5 passes around pulley 1 3, the upper end of the gathering wire rope 5 is fixed to the left side of the second-level sliding cover 8, and the lower end of the gathering wire rope 5 is fixed to the right side of the fixed top cover 1, the unfolding wire rope 6 passes around pulley 2 7, the upper end of the unfolding wire rope 6 is fixed to the left side of the second-level sliding cover 8, and the lower end of the unfolding wire rope 6 is fixed to the right side of the fixed top cover 1.

[0012] The ends of the electric push rod 2 are hinged to the fixed top cover 1 and the first-level sliding cover 4, respectively. The extension and retraction of the electric push rod 2 directly drives the first-level sliding cover 4 to slide relative to the cabin body 9. Pulley assemblies are installed at each end of the first-level sliding cover 4. The deployment wire rope 6 and the retraction wire rope 5 are respectively passed through two sets of pulleys, and the ends are respectively connected to the cabin body 9 and the second-level sliding cover 8. When the electric push rod 2 drives the first-level sliding cover 4 to deploy, the deployment wire rope 6 drives the second-level sliding cover 8 to deploy synchronously, and during this process, the retraction wire rope 5 also moves with it. When the electric push rod 2 drives the first-level sliding cover 4 to retract, the retraction wire rope 5 drives the second-level sliding cover 8 to retract synchronously, and during this process, the deployment wire rope 6 also moves with it. When the first-stage slide 4 moves, the pulley assembly fixed to the other pulleys acts as a movable pulley. Due to the movement characteristics of the movable pulley, during the movement of the first-stage slide 4, the second-stage slide 8 always moves synchronously with the first-stage slide at a movement ratio of 2:1, that is, they start at the same time and reach the end point at the same time. The electric push rod has a normally closed self-locking function, and the slide can be reliably locked in both the expanded and folded states.

[0013] The deployment process of the automatic opening and closing sliding cover mechanism is as follows:

[0014] The electric push rod 2 extends, driving the first slide 4 to unfold. During this process, the deployment wire rope 6 drives the second slide 8 to unfold synchronously. Because the second pulley 7 acts as a movable pulley, the speed ratio and total stroke of the second slide 8 and the first slide 4 are both 2:1. During the deployment process, the retraction wire rope 5 is kept basically taut at all times under the traction of the first slide 4.

[0015] The retraction process of the sliding cover mechanism is as follows:

[0016] The electric push rod 2 retracts, driving the first slide 4 to retract. During this process, the retraction wire rope 5 drives the second slide 8 to retract synchronously. Because pulley 1 3 acts as a movable pulley, the speed ratio and total stroke of the second slide 8 and the first slide 4 are both 2:1. During the retraction process, the deployment wire rope 6 is kept basically taut at all times under the traction of the first slide 4.
